Reactions as End SARS protest frontliners, Eromz and Moe go out for dinner after been released

Date:

Eromosele “Eromz” Adele and Module “Moe” Odele, two End SARS protest frontliners who got in trouble with the law for their involvement in the protest, went out for dinner and Nigerians had a lot to say.

Eromz was arrested for his involvement in the End SARS protest while Moe was prevented from travelling to the Maldives for her birthday and her passport was seized for the same reason.

Moe worked hard to get Eromz released and when she met him after his release, she took to Twitter to gush about how good-looking he is in person.

They met for dinner and Moe shared a photo of them with the caption: “Hey @simplyEromz had fun at dinner. We should do again soon.”

The post quickly went viral with Nigerians already planning their wedding and deciding on wedding colors for them.

“God when will I be arrested, ” a Twitter user said jokingly.
